LOCATION SPOOFING DETECTION

1. A method comprising the steps of:
- receiving, from a device, location information and collateral information;
analyzing the collateral information;
sending the analyzed collateral information to a database;
receiving a response from the database, the response including at least geographical data for the collateral information; and
comparing the location information provided by the device with the geographical data to determine if the location information is valid.

Abstract
A spoofed location detection system using information collected from a radio signal or information from multiple receivers collecting multiple radio signals to validate a location estimate.
